6 purpose "advanced disk usage
8 adu creates a database containing disk usage statistics of a given
9 directory. It allows to query that database to quickly retrieve
10 usage patterns of subdirectories and/or files owned by a given user id.

23 Options may be given at the command line or in the
24 configuration file. As usual, if an option is given both at
25 the command line and in the configuration file, the command
26 line option takes precedence.
30 option "database-dir" d
31 #~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
32 "directory containing the osl tables"
36 Full path to the directory containing the osl tables. This
37 directory must exist. It must be writable for the user running
38 adu in --create mode and readable in --select mode.

54 "files to take into account"
55 string typestr="pattern"
58 Shell wildcard pattern that must match a file in order to be
59 included in the database in --create mode or in the output
60 for --select mode. Only the part of the filename below the
61 base directory is matched against the pattern. The default
62 is to take all files into account. See fnmatch(3) for details.

113 "directory to traverse"
114 string typestr="path"
118 The base directory to be traversed recursively. Must be
119 given if --create mode was selected. A warning message is
120 printed for each subdirectory that could not be read because
121 of insufficient permission. These directories will be ignored
122 when computing statistics.

135 option "hash-table-bits" -
136 #~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
137 "specify the size of the uid hash table"
143 Use a hash table of size 2^num for the uid entries. If more than
144 2^num different uids own at least one regular file under base-dir,
145 the command fails. Increase this value if you have more than 1024
146 users. Decreasing the value causes adu to use slightly less memory.
